description During year 1980's, Tomography System was initiated to be used in industrial process for system monitoring. Data Acquisition System (DAS) is a core unit in Tomography System which required for obtaining accurate outputs possible in data sampling. However, there are very limited numbers of equipment in market which are able to perform data acquisition system unit for an Optical Tomography. This scenario makes DAS becomes expensive. The use of expensive DAS can be eliminated by replaced with a low cost embedded system design. This project develops a simple, cheap and portable data acquisition system for Optical Tomography System. The developed embedded system can be used to control the data acquisition of 128x64 pixels from Complementary Metal Oxide Semiconductor (CMOS) optical image sensor. The output pixels from the optical image sensor are sent and presented to Visual Basic Application display unit. The image from sensor was verified and categorized successfully
